South American sauropods' anatomy suited upright stance

Scientists have made a groundbreaking discovery regarding the posture of two specific South American sauropod species, which were among the largest land animals to have ever existed. According to digital tests, these massive creatures were surprisingly well-suited to standing on their hind legs, thanks to the robust structure of their femurs. The research revealed that the femurs of these sauropods were capable of handling the immense forces associated with bipedalism more effectively than those of larger species, particularly when the dinosaurs were younger.

The finding has sparked interest among paleontologists, who believe that the ability to stand upright may have provided several advantages to these sauropods. One possibility is that the elevated pose allowed them to reach treetops, where they could feed on leaves and fruits that were out of reach for other herbivores. Additionally, the upright posture may have served as a means of intimidation, helping the sauropods to deter predators. Furthermore, some scientists suggest that the impressive display of bipedalism could have been used to attract potential mates, showcasing the strength and agility of the individual.
